How Software Engineers Actually Use AI

Artificial intelligence (AI) has become an integral part of software engineering, transforming the way developers work and enhancing the capabilities of software applications. Software engineers use AI in a variety of ways to streamline development processes, improve efficiency, and create smarter, more advanced applications.

One common use of AI in software engineering is for automated testing. AI-powered testing tools can rapidly identify bugs and vulnerabilities in code, allowing developers to address issues more quickly and efficiently. This helps to improve the overall quality and reliability of software applications.

Software engineers also use AI for predictive analytics, which involves using machine learning algorithms to analyze data and make predictions about future outcomes. This can be particularly useful for identifying trends and patterns in user behavior, allowing developers to create more personalized and targeted applications.

AI can also be used in software engineering for natural language processing (NLP), allowing developers to build applications that can understand and respond to human language. This opens up new possibilities for creating chatbots, virtual assistants, and other AI-powered interfaces.

Another key area where software engineers use AI is in the field of computer vision. By leveraging AI algorithms, developers can create applications that can recognize and interpret visual information, enabling features such as image recognition and object detection.

Overall, AI has revolutionized the way software engineers approach development, empowering them to create more intelligent, efficient, and innovative applications. As AI continues to advance, the possibilities for its use in software engineering will only continue to grow.
